In today's smartphone market, it's no longer necessary to break the bank to get a great device. With the rise of budget phones, consumers can now enjoy capable and feature-rich handsets without the hefty price tag. For those who view their phone as a tool rather than a status symbol, budget phones offer an attractive alternative to flagship devices. With prices ranging from a few hundred to around $500, these phones may not have all the bells and whistles, but they can still provide a satisfying user experience.

The budget phone segment has come a long way in recent years, with many manufacturers offering devices that are more than just bare-bones alternatives to their flagship counterparts. While some compromises are still to be expected, such as slower processors, less storage, and lower-quality cameras, many budget phones now offer features that were previously reserved for higher-end devices. For example, some budget phones now boast high-resolution screens, robust water resistance, and even advanced camera systems. However, it's essential to understand that budget phones are all about trade-offs, and users will need to prioritize their needs and wants to find the best device for their needs.

One of the most significant advantages of budget phones is their ability to offer a similar user experience to flagship devices at a fraction of the cost. The iPhone 16E, for instance, is a great example of a budget phone that offers flagship-level performance at a lower price point. As the spiritual successor to the iPhone SE, the 16E brings a reliable performance, a good camera system, and a compact design to the table. However, it's not without its compromises, such as the lack of MagSafe and an ultrawide camera. Despite these trade-offs, the 16E remains an attractive option for those looking for a new iPhone without breaking the bank.

On the Android side, the Google Pixel 9A is another excellent example of a budget phone that punches above its weight. With a brighter and bigger screen, robust water resistance, and a reliable camera system, the 9A offers an compelling package for those looking for a affordable Android device. The phone's Tensor G4 chipset provides smooth performance, and the 6.3-inch OLED screen is perfect for watching videos or browsing the web. While the camera may not be the best in low-light conditions, it's more than capable of taking great everyday snaps. With a price tag of $499, the Pixel 9A is an excellent option for those looking for a budget Android phone that doesn't sacrifice too much in terms of features and performance. One thing that remains constant, however, is the importance of finding the right balance between price and performance. The Pixel 9A, with its excellent camera, timely software updates, and affordable price point, remains the best overall budget Android phone on the market.

That being said, there are certainly other great options available, each with their own unique strengths and weaknesses. The OnePlus 13R, for example, offers a big, beautiful screen and fast charging, but lacks wireless charging and full water resistance. The Motorola Moto G Power, on the other hand, provides a lot of value for its low price, with a large LCD display, long-lasting battery, and IP68 and IP69 ratings for water and dust resistance.

Ultimately, the best budget smartphone for you will depend on your individual needs and priorities. If you're looking for a device with a great camera and timely software updates, the Pixel 9A is still the way to go. But if you're willing to compromise on a few features in order to save some money, there are plenty of other great options available. The Samsung Galaxy A56, for example, offers a solid midrange experience with a 6.7-inch OLED display, 50-megapixel main camera, and 5,000mAh battery, all for a starting price of $499.
